JK PLACE

Chic and sleek Florentine townhouse treat.

HIDDEN BEHIND A DISCREET townhouse door on an iconic Florentine square, JK Place is more like an elegant private home than a hotel. This coolly modern and über-chic retreat is all sleek sophistication. 

JK Place (the initials are those of the owner’s family), is a residence for those in the know. Intimate in style and run with utter professionalism, this remodelled Renaissance palazzo has retained its ancient architectural lines while sporting a striking glass-roofed courtyard and delectable rooftop terrace.

Interiors mix the classic, contemporary and supremely comfortable. Stylish collectibles and artworks blend brilliantly with retro 1950s lamps, panelled ceilings, glossy black  floors and soothing decor in shades of cream and soft gunmetal grey. It’s rather like a sophisticated home with scattered books, antiques and help-yourselves drinks.

Soothing shades


A Charles X fireplace – aglow in winter – sets off the neoclassical bookcases, stuffed armchairs and zebra-striped fabrics in the vaulted JK Lounge. An airy stairway tiled in pietra serena stone curves through the centre of the house, while check-in takes place in a library  lined with books and geometric black woodwork.

Bedrooms – some with four posters – match creature comforts with essential in-room gadgetry. Decorated in restful neutrals – shades of grey, taupe and ivory – all have super-comfy beds, pampering showers, plenty of fluffy towels and robes. The understated colour palette is set off by abstract art and chrome lamps.

Rooms vary in size and outlook, and Master doubles have balconies with wonderful views of the Duomo. The duplex Penthouse suite is the eponymous Room with a View, with its mirrored bathtub vista of Florentine terracotta rooftops.

Not that you’ll miss those views if you opt for less costly quarters. The hotel’s nautical, teak-planked rooftop terrace, with its long lounge bed, is just the place for a cooling aperitivo while watching the city’s twinkly lights. You can nibble on help-yourself cakes and hors d’ouvres in the glass-roofed courtyard, or hang out in the super-stylish Pink Room – with drinks.

Attentive and hospitable staff complement the nicely informal vibe at JK Place.  You’re in the perfect location – steps away from Santa Maria Novella church and a stroll away from Florence’s museums, shops, and galleries. Perfetto!

Dining in
Start the evening with a cocktail in the ultra-stylish Pink Room. JK Lounge serves a delicious mix of sushi, salads, fresh pastadelicious Sunday brunch and light Tuscan fare for lunch and dinner, as well as a . You can also sip exotic teas by the fireplace or an aperitivo on the roof.

Dining out

The concierge team at JK Place are spot-on with dining recommendations around town and will ensure you steer clear of tourist traps. Favourites include Buca Mario, famed for its wild boar pasta.

See & Do

You’re perfectly placed here to dip into the best of Florence. Art lovers should start their cultural foray with a trip to the Uffizi collection, the sculpture-rich Bargello or the arty Palazzo Pitti. Tickets are bookable in advance to beat the queues.

You’ll want to see Michelangelo’s David and stroll across the famous Ponte Vecchio, with its little jewellery shops. Clip-clop through the city on a horse-drawn carriage or admire the greenery in the Boboli gardens. And do pop into Santa Maria Novella church, with its frescoes and art treasures.

Shop
JK Place offers a Personal Shopper service to help you make the most of the city’s designer buys – starting on Via Tornabuoni. Florence is also justly famous for its leather goods and you'll find every kind at artisan shops in the Oltarno district.

GETTING THERE

Location
Piazza di Santa Maria Novella, 50123 Florence

Parking
Leave the car behind unless you really need it – you’re in the heart of pedestrianised Florence. However, valet parking is available for EUR 32 per night.

Trains
Santa Maria Novella station – 1km.

Taxis

EUR 20 – 25 from the airport.

Airport
Florence Airport – 7km. Pisa Airport (80 mins) has a direct rail service to Florence and a choice of international air services.  You can fly to Pisa with EasyJet (from London Gatwick, London Luton or Bristol) or with Ryanair (London Stansted and other points).



Rooms and Suites

20 rooms and suites

Special features

Rooms come with a flatscreen TV and satellite stations, CD/DVD player, internet connection, safe and minibar. Some have four poster beds, and larger suites have a private terrace.

Also…
There’s a rooftop bar with views over Florence, and an honesty bar in the lounge.
